英英解释

12个名词解释

  1. a place within a region identified relative to a center or reference location
    [例]
    • they always sat on the right side of the church
    • he never left my side
  2. one of two or more contesting groups
    [例]
    • the Confederate side was prepared to attack
  3. either the left or right half of a body
    [例]
    • he had a pain in his side
  4. (sports) the spin given to a ball by striking it on one side or releasing it with a sharp twist
    [同] english , side
  5. an extended outer surface of an object
    [例]
    • he turned the box over to examine the bottom side
    • they painted all four sides of the house
  6. a surface forming part of the outside of an object
    [同] face , side
    [例]
    • he examined all sides of the crystal
    • dew dripped from the face of the leaf
  7. a line segment forming part of the perimeter of a plane figure
    [例]
    • the hypotenuse of a right triangle is always the longest side
  8. an aspect of something (as contrasted with some other implied aspect)
    [例]
    • he was on the heavy side
    • he is on the purchasing side of the business
    • it brought out his better side
  9. a family line of descent
    [例]
    • he gets his brains from his father's side
  10. a lengthwise dressed half of an animal's carcass used for food
    [同] side , side of meat
  11. an opinion that is held in opposition to another in an argument or dispute
    [同] position , side
    [例]
    • there are two sides to every question
  12. an elevated geological formation
    [同] incline , side , slope
    [例]
    • he climbed the steep slope
    • the house was built on the side of a mountain

1个形容词解释

  1. located on a side
    [反] bottom , top
    [例]
    • side fences
    • the side porch

2个动词解释

  1. take the side of; be on the side of
    [同] go with , side
    [反] straddle
    [例]
    • Whose side are you on?
    • Why are you taking sides with the accused?
  2. take sides with; align oneself with; show strong sympathy for
    [同] pull , root , side
    [例]
    • We all rooted for the home team
    • I'm pulling for the underdog
    • Are you siding with the defender of the title?
